The complete mitochondrial genome of great cormorant, Phalacrocorax carbo (Phalacrocorax, Phalacrocoracidae)

Mitochondrial DNA Part A, 2016
The great cormorant (Phalacrocorax carbo) is widely distributed in the world. Here, we report the complete mitogenome sequence of P. carbo, which was 18,995 bp long and composed of 15 protein-coding genes, 25 tRNA genes, 2 rRNA genes and 2 control regions. New species of haematozoa in Phalacrocoracidae and Stercorariidae in South Africa

Ostrich, 2010
New species of haematozoa, namely Leucocytozoon ugwidi sp. nov. from the Cape Cormorant Phalacrocorax capensis and Haemoproteus skuae sp. nov. from the Subantarctic Skua Catharacta antarctica, are described. These are the first species to be recorded from the families Phalacrocoracidae and Stercorariidae, respectively.OSTRICH 2010, 81(2): 103 ...

THE WATER REPELLENCY AND FEATHER STRUCTURE OF CORMORANTS, PHALACROCORACIDAE

Ostrich, 1967
ABSTRACT The water-repellency of the feathers of ducks is greatly increased by a structural feature which can be expressed in terms of diameter and spacing of the barbs and barbules. This structural parameter is smaller for cormorant’s feathers and causes a lesser extent of water repellency.

FEEDING BEHAVIOUR AND DMNG RHYTHMS OF SOME NEW ZEALAND SHAGS, PHALACROCORACIDAE

Ibis, 1967
SummaryRecords of the duration of the dives and resting periods of two species of Shags, which fish in the coastal waters of New Zealand's South Island, show the existence of an ecological segregation whereby each species is working within the limits of its greatest physiological efficiency.

A cormorant from the late Oligocene of Enspel, Germany (Aves, Pelecaniformes, Phalacrocoracidae)

Senckenbergiana lethaea, 2001
A foot of a cormorant (Aves, Pelecaniformes, Phalacrocoracidae) is described from the Late Oligocene of the locality Enspel near Bad Marienberg, Germany (MP 28). The specimen is tentatively assigned to the genusOligocorax Lambrecht 1933 which is shown to be morphologically distinct from the Recent genusPhalacrocorax.
